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Facilities and Amenities

Woodley train station may not boast extensive amenities, but it does cater to the essential needs of its passengers. It offers ticket machines for those who need to purchase or collect their tickets on the go. While there are no ticket office or staffed help available, there is an induction loop for those with hearing impairments. Unfortunately, there are no refreshments, waiting rooms, or accessible car park spaces at present, but it does have some basic seating areas and remains open with parking available 24/7. Keep in mind when traveling that there is no CCTV for bicycle storage or in the car park, so take necessary precautions.

Accessibility and Passenger Support

Woodley Station is categorized as a Category C station. Much effort has been made to make it accessible, with step-free access to some areas, but the lack of accessible toilets and fully accessible ticket machines might be a hurdle for some passengers. If you require assistance while traveling, it's best to plan ahead and book assistance through Passenger Assist. This service can help you feel secure in your journey and is available 24 hours in advance for peace of mind. More information about this service can be found here.

Key Facilities at Hereford Station

Hereford Train Station is equipped with a range of facilities to enhance your journey. The ticket office, open from 05:15 to 18:40 on weekdays and 09:15 to 18:40 on Sundays, ensures ample time for travelers to secure their tickets. Plus, there are ticket machines available, which are accessible during these hours and accept cash, debit, and credit cards.

Accessibility is a priority here, with step-free access throughout the station. Platforms are connected by a footbridge with lifts, ensuring all travelers, including those with limited mobility, can navigate with ease. Toilets, including accessible ones and baby changing facilities, are located on Platform 3, and the entire station is under CCTV surveillance for added security.

For those needing assistance or further information, staff is present from 06:15 to 21:00, and help points are scattered around the station. And while Hereford lacks facilities like cycle hire or shops, it does offer a welcoming café for refreshments.

Onward Travel Made Easy

Connecting with other transport modes is a breeze at Hereford Station. For instance, the taxi rank is conveniently located in the station car park. If your journey requires a rail replacement service, the bus stop is right in front of the station. However, it's worth noting that although cycle hire facilities are not available, ample bicycle storage is present, accommodating up to 50 bikes.
